Python Tutorial What is a programming language? built-in types + standard library + syntax + interpreter + ecosystem Why Python core skill simple powerful lasting universal hackable fun Table of contents Unit 1: Built-in Types & Variables Unit 2: Control Structures Unit 3: Data Types Unit 4: Working w/ Strings Unit 5: Functions Unit 6 Unit 7 Unit 8 Unit 9 Unit 10 Unit 11 Unit 12 Resources Python Documentation Python Programming for the Humanities Learn Python the Hard Way Think Python Python NLTK